Sri Lanka: War Crimes and Command Responsibility
Sri Lanka: War Crimes and Command Responsibility by Thambu Kanagasabai in Tuck Magazine
Sri Lanka: War Crimes and Command Responsibility by Thambu Kanagasabai in Tuck Magazine
© 2020 Copyright Tuck Magazine. All Rights reserved.